CustomLoot can give out custom items (custom names and skins for vanilla items), but you have to set up those items using a chat command.

From the plugin description

 

Dec '23 1.2.2 update.

Customloot now supports treating specific skinned items as if they are unique items.

For example you could create skinned paper as ‘Money’, and it will be treated as unique, with totally separate settings and options from regular paper.

The format for creating items is that you hold your skinned item and type
/CustomLoot ExistingLootTable Category CustomName

so, for example, if you want to skin paper with skin 012345 and use it as ‘Money’ in a loottable called ‘AirdropTable’,
hold some paper with that money skin and type
/CustomLoot AirdropTable Resources Money

You can also specify "All" instead of a specific loottable
/CustomLoot All Resources Money
